Methyl acetylene |
Synonyms & Trade Names Allylene, Propine, Propyne, 1-Propyne |
CAS No. 74-99-7 |
RTECS No. UK4250000 |

FormulaC3H4 |
Conversion 1 ppm = 1.64 mg/m3 |
IDLH 1700 ppm [10%LEL] See: 74997 |
Exposure Limits NIOSH REL: TWA 1000 ppm (1650 mg/m3) OSHA PEL: TWA 1000 ppm (1650 mg/m3) |
Measurement Methods NIOSH S84 (II-5) See: NMAM or OSHA Methods |
Physical Description Colorless gas with a sweet odor. [Note: A fuel that is shipped as a liquefied compressed gas.] |
MW: 40.1 |
BP: -10°F |
FRZ: -153°F |
Sol: Insoluble |
VP: 5.2 atm |
IP: 10.36 eV |

Fl.P: NA (Gas) |
UEL: ? |
LEL: 1.7% |
RGasD: 1.41 |

| Flammable Gas |
Incompatibilities & Reactivities Strong oxidizers (such as chlorine), copper alloys [Note: Can decompose explosively at 4.5 to 5.6 atmospheres of pressure.] |
Exposure Routes inhalation, skin and/or eye contact (liquid) |
Symptoms irritation respiratory system; tremor, hyperexcitability, anesthesia; liquid: frostbite |
Target Organs respiratory system, central nervous system |

Personal Protection/Sanitation (See protection codes) Skin: Frostbite Eyes: Frostbite Wash skin: No recommendation Remove: When wet (flammable) Change: No recommendation Provide: Frostbite wash |
First Aid (See procedures) Eye: Frostbite Skin: Frostbite Breathing: Respiratory support |
Respirator Recommendations NIOSH/OSHA Up to 1700 ppm: (APF = 10) Any supplied-air respirator (APF = 50) Any self-contained breathing apparatus with a full facepiece Emergency or planned entry into unknown concentrations or IDLH conditions: (APF = 10,000) Any self-contained breathing apparatus that has a full facepiece and is operated in a pressure-demand or other positive-pressure mode (APF = 10,000) Any supplied-air respirator that has a full facepiece and is operated in a pressure-demand or other positive-pressure mode in combination with an auxiliary self-contained positive-pressure breathing apparatus Escape: (APF = 50) Any air-purifying, full-facepiece respirator (gas mask) with a chin-style, front- or back-mounted organic vapor canister Any appropriate escape-type, self-contained breathing apparatus Important additional information about respirator selection |
